study guides for every class

that actually explain what's on your next test

Linear Programming

from class:

Structural Analysis

Definition

Linear programming is a mathematical method used for optimizing a linear objective function, subject to linear equality and inequality constraints. This technique is particularly valuable in structural system selection and optimization, where it helps engineers determine the best material usage, structural forms, and load distribution to achieve desired performance while minimizing costs or maximizing efficiency.

congrats on reading the definition of Linear Programming. now let's actually learn it.

ok, let's learn stuff

5 Must Know Facts For Your Next Test

  1. Linear programming can solve problems involving multiple variables and constraints, allowing for a systematic approach to decision-making in engineering.
  2. This method can help optimize not only cost but also other factors such as weight, strength, or safety factors in structural designs.
  3. Common applications of linear programming in structural engineering include material selection, design optimization, and load distribution analysis.
  4. The Simplex Method is a widely used algorithm for solving linear programming problems, enabling efficient navigation of feasible solutions.
  5. Sensitivity analysis in linear programming assesses how changes in constraints or coefficients affect the optimal solution, providing insights into the robustness of design choices.

Review Questions

  • How does linear programming assist engineers in making decisions about structural system selection?
    • Linear programming helps engineers by providing a systematic approach to optimize various aspects of structural systems under given constraints. By defining an objective function related to cost, weight, or efficiency, engineers can analyze multiple design alternatives. This method allows for the consideration of different materials and configurations while ensuring that structural integrity and performance requirements are met.
  • In what ways can constraints impact the results obtained from linear programming in structural optimization?
    • Constraints play a crucial role in shaping the outcomes of linear programming as they define the limits within which solutions must lie. These constraints can include factors such as material properties, safety regulations, and design requirements. If constraints are too rigid or unrealistic, they may lead to infeasible solutions or limit the potential for optimal designs. Therefore, careful consideration of constraints is essential to ensure meaningful and practical results from linear programming.
  • Evaluate the implications of using linear programming for structural optimization on project timelines and budget management.
    • Using linear programming for structural optimization can significantly enhance project timelines and budget management by providing clear guidelines on resource allocation and design efficiency. By identifying optimal solutions early in the design phase, engineers can minimize waste and avoid costly revisions later in the project. Furthermore, this method allows for real-time adjustments based on changing project parameters, helping teams stay within budget while achieving high-quality outcomes. The ability to analyze multiple scenarios quickly empowers stakeholders to make informed decisions that align with project goals.

"Linear Programming" also found in:

Subjects (71)

© 2024 Fiveable Inc. All rights reserved.
AP® and SAT® are trademarks registered by the College Board, which is not affiliated with, and does not endorse this website.